by Bonnie Apperson Jacobs and Terri Mainwaring, in cooperation with The University of Arizona College of Agriculture and Life Sciences Cooperative Extension and Maricopa County Farm Bureau

Written by lifelong educators Bonnie Apperson Jacobs and Terri Mainwaring, Arizona Agriculture: Bee’s Amazing Adventure brings farming and ranching in the Grand Canyon State to life, exploring the state’s rich agricultural diversity through the eyes of Pee Wee Bee. Delighting elementary-aged students as she flits from field to field, Pee Wee shares fascinating facts about agriculture that stimulate young minds, helping schoolchildren understand the integral role that agriculture plays in Arizona’s economy. Filled with carefully researched information and eye-catching photography, Arizona Agriculture: Bee’s Amazing Adventure is a trusted classroom and library resource that interactively captures the essence of Arizona Agriculture.
